docs(rawcli): record ICODE DNA catalog sourcing plan + datasheet pointers
Capture (before the follow-up work starts) how to build the DNA catalog from the local datasheets: SL2S6002_SDS for the command set + memory map (63 user blocks, block 63 = counter, 48 config blocks), SL2S2602 (SLIX2) for shared opcodes, hardware-confirmed READ_CONFIG 0xC0/WRITE_CONFIG 0xC1, and docs/NTAG5_SECURITY.md for the AES commands.
